A tala is made up of the number of mātrā (North India) or aksharakāla (South India), which are units of beat, and is performed according to three types of tempo (called laya in North India and kāla in South India). In modern art music, 35 types of talas are determined in South India, and a dozen or so are used in North India. ... *Some of the terminology that mentions "laya" is listed below.
